Planetary Waves, waves barely exceed the red meteorological noise, and statistical approaches are necessary to make them visible. However, individual planetary wave structures are noticeable in the middle atmosphere, and they become prominent features within the upper atmosphere.

Tidal Waves,ds of one solar (lunar) day, or one year. They are excited directly or indirectly by solar thermal, orographic, or lunar gravitational forcing. Annual and semiannual variations of the weather related to the geometry of the Sun-Earth system are therefore part of tidal waves.
